Subject: [PATCH] PCI/VPD: Add helper pci_get_func0_dev
Date: Fri, 16 Apr 2021 21:52:07 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<75d1f619-8a35-690d-8fc8-e851264a4bbb@gmail.com> (raw)

The combined use of the PCI_DEVFN() and PCI_SLOT() macros in several
places is unnecessarily complex. Use a simplified version and add
a helper for it.

Signed-off-by: Heiner Kallweit <hkallweit1@gmail.com>
---
 drivers/pci/vpd.c | 14 +++++++++-----
 1 file changed, 9 insertions(+), 5 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/pci/vpd.c b/drivers/pci/vpd.c
index 42f762ab0..60573f27a 100644
--- a/drivers/pci/vpd.c
+++ b/drivers/pci/vpd.c
@@ -28,6 +28,12 @@ struct pci_vpd {
 	unsigned int	valid:1;
 };
 
+static struct pci_dev *pci_get_func0_dev(struct pci_dev *dev)
+{
+	/* bits 2:0 in devfn is the device function */
+	return pci_get_slot(dev->bus, dev->devfn & 0xf8);
+}
+
 /**
  * pci_read_vpd - Read one entry from Vital Product Data
  * @dev:	pci device struct
@@ -305,8 +311,7 @@ static const struct pci_vpd_ops pci_vpd_ops = {
 static ssize_t pci_vpd_f0_read(struct pci_dev *dev, loff_t pos, size_t count,
 			       void *arg)
 {
-	struct pci_dev *tdev = pci_get_slot(dev->bus,
-					    PCI_DEVFN(PCI_SLOT(dev->devfn), 0));
+	struct pci_dev *tdev = pci_get_func0_dev(dev);
 	ssize_t ret;
 
 	if (!tdev)
@@ -320,8 +325,7 @@ static ssize_t pci_vpd_f0_read(struct pci_dev *dev, loff_t pos, size_t count,
 static ssize_t pci_vpd_f0_write(struct pci_dev *dev, loff_t pos, size_t count,
 				const void *arg)
 {
-	struct pci_dev *tdev = pci_get_slot(dev->bus,
-					    PCI_DEVFN(PCI_SLOT(dev->devfn), 0));
+	struct pci_dev *tdev = pci_get_func0_dev(dev);
 	ssize_t ret;
 
 	if (!tdev)
@@ -414,7 +418,7 @@ static void quirk_f0_vpd_link(struct pci_dev *dev)
 	if (!PCI_FUNC(dev->devfn))
 		return;
 
-	f0 = pci_get_slot(dev->bus, PCI_DEVFN(PCI_SLOT(dev->devfn), 0));
+	f0 = pci_get_func0_dev(dev);
 	if (!f0)
 		return;
